Output d61e87b3b4e6963335097beab7650532f6f4b23c7866fd550ff287db60886449:19

value
40227363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4641effc258225021bcb27fe3185b6cc66d31cad OP_EQUAL
address
386WDPKTqvqKMovfXeRKxyx1zv7tPmqwuG
transaction
d61e87b3b4e6963335097beab7650532f6f4b23c7866fd550ff287db60886449
spent
true